What Employers Look For

The qualifications that appear most often in remote AI software developer jobs.

  • Proficiency in Python and at least one deep learning framework such as PyTorch or TensorFlow
  • Experience training, fine-tuning, or deploying large language models or neural networks
  • Familiarity with MLOps tools and workflows including model versioning, monitoring, and CI/CD pipelines
  • Strong foundation in linear algebra, probability, statistics, and algorithm design
  • Bachelor's or master's degree in computer science, machine learning, or a related engineering field
  • Experience with cloud platforms such as AWS, GCP, or Azure for model training and inference at scale

Tips for Your Remote AI Software Developer Job Search

Show async communication in your application

Remote ai software developer teams collaborate through written channels, not meetings. Include a well-structured project README, a technical blog post, or a documented model card in your portfolio to show hiring managers you can communicate complex AI decisions clearly in writing without being in the same room.

Build a portfolio around deployed AI systems

Remote employers care more about what you've shipped than what you've studied. Publish end-to-end projects that show model selection, fine-tuning, evaluation, and deployment using tools like Hugging Face, LangChain, or a major cloud ML platform so reviewers can see real, working output.

Prepare for remote-style technical interviews

Remote ai software developer interviews often include async take-home assessments or collaborative coding sessions over shared environments rather than whiteboard formats. Practice explaining your architectural decisions in writing and be ready to walk through model performance trade-offs on a live call with your camera on.

Signal self-direction throughout your job search

Remote hiring managers screen for candidates who set their own direction. Structure your resume to show autonomous project ownership, not just team participation. Phrases like 'independently designed,' 'led end-to-end,' or 'defined evaluation criteria' tell a remote employer you won't need constant direction once onboarded.

Can you get a remote ai software developer job with no experience?

Yes, but remote entry-level ai software developer roles are harder to land because employers expect you to ramp up independently with minimal hand-holding. AI-native startups and remote-first product companies are the most likely to hire junior candidates. What opens the door is a demonstrable project portfolio, whether personal AI tools, open-source contributions, or completed coursework with deployed outputs, that shows you can ship real work without close oversight.

Do you need a degree for remote ai software developer jobs?

Not always. Remote employers hiring ai software developers weigh demonstrable technical skills, a strong project portfolio, and hands-on experience with AI frameworks heavily alongside formal credentials. A degree in computer science or a related field helps at larger companies, but many remote-first firms and AI startups prioritize what you've built and deployed over where you studied.
